For devout Indians, real life begins with marriage. Weddings follow classical Hindu rituals and usually last a whole week. Moreover, an Indian wedding is a true family affair: it is not for the groom to decide who will be his bride, but for the entire family clan. Before each wedding, there is a long selection process and each other’s families are meticulously analyzed to determine their compatibility. Only rarely have the bride and groom even seen each other before the wedding. Arpit and Ankita were lucky: Their parents gave them time to get to know each other better before their wedding. But their marriage is and will remain arranged.
